The main source of Vitamin D is the sun. If the sun is exposed to UVB radiation, the cholesterol in the skin is converted into Vitamin D3. The formation occurs in the skin from cholesterol. The sun's rays must be strong, and the skin must be directly exposed to our bodies producing enough natural vitamin D3. That is why it is called the sunshine vitamin.

Vitamin D promotes the absorption of calcium and phosphate from the intestine and ensures the deposition of these minerals into the bones and teeth. Vitamin D is necessary for our bones and is important in the prevention of bone loss. Vitamin D is particularly important for infants and pregnant women, as it is essential for the child's bone and teeth development as well as the mother's bones.

Vitamin K belongs to the group of fat-soluble vitamins. This means that the vitamin must dissolve in fat during digestion to be absorbed into the body. Vitamin K is available in three forms. Vitamin K1, which is called phytomenadion. This form is found in green plants and rich sources include: cabbage, broccoli, spinach and avocado. The other form, vitamin K2, is formed in intestinal bacteria and is called menakinon. Vitamin k contributes to normal blood clotting and the maintenance of normal bones.
